What is a incubator unit?

What is a incubator unit?

A business incubator is a program that gives very early stage companies access to mentorship, investors and other support to help them get established. Businesses that have moved beyond the incubator stage would instead use a business accelerator for support.

How do you measure the success of an incubator?

The success of an incubator cannot be decided based on a single parameter, there are narrow but diverse set of metrics such number of start-ups incubated, percentage of successful exits, financial sustainability of the incubator, engagement with mentors, faculty and investors, funding support, infrastructure support …

What is incubation model?

2.1. Incubation models. An incubation model is broadly defined as the way in which an incubation entity provides support to start-ups to improve the probability of survival of the portfolio companies and accelerate their development.

What is technology business incubator?

Technology Business incubator (TBI) is an entity, which helps technology-based start-up businesses with all the necessary resources/support that the start-up needs to evolve and grow into a mature business.

What is the difference between an industry focus and incubator?

An industry focus ensures that the available skills and resources are optimized and targeted. Technology incubators are specifically focused on emerging technologies such as software, biotechnology, robotics, or instrumentation.
